The Bath Beat is a walking and running event around Bath scheduled for Saturday 25 April 2026. It offers four waymarked distances that start on the southeastern edge of the city and lead into countryside, woods, hills and river valleys on the southern edge of the Cotswolds.
Distances include:
- 12.5 miles
- 17 miles
- 21 miles
- 26.5 miles
All routes follow public footpaths, travel along a historical disused canal and cross farmland with scenic views. The longest route passes the villages of Bathford, Avoncliffe, Hinton Charterhouse, Norton St Philip, Wellow and Combe Hay, then returns to Bath via the Somerset Coal Canal and the village of Midford.
Checkpoints appear on each route and regularly offer homemade cakes and sandwiches. The 21 and 26 mile routes include hot food and drinks served in a hall roughly halfway around. Entry includes recovery transport for participants who cannot complete a route, a medal for finishers, and on-course and finish food and drink. Entry pricing listed by the organiser is £25 for the 12.5 mile distance and £34 for the 17, 21 and 26.5 mile distances.
